                        @Indigo-Alchemist Be very careful with your train of thought as:

                        Stretch Details

                        • Post-soak or wash, the waist will stretch out approximately 1" with wear. All other dimensions that are put under pressure will have a tendency to stretch back to pre-soak/wash size

                        So if your ideal pant is 34” and you buy 35” (hoping to shrink them), then you will end up with a pair that are oversized in the long run.

                        The thing I do (not everyone will agree) is to buy the posted measurement that is closer to my ideal measurement. On that first wash, they will be tight, but stretch back out with wear.

                            @Indigo-Alchemist not quite. Please watch this video and measure your jeans exactly as shown: https://forum.ironheart.co.uk/topic/5619/video-how-to-measure-jeans-and-pants-the-iron-heart-method

                            Write down those measurements and then compare those to the posted measurements (when released) of the jeans you want to buy.

                            If your current pair measure 34.1 inches, then you want to find a posted measurement as close to that ideal as possible. When you wash them the first time, you will get shrinkage in the waist, but will with time stretch them back out to the ideal (possibly beyond).

                            Edit: What I’m trying to stress is that you need to measure your current favourite pair as they too may have stretched over time.
